WebJul 8, 2024 · Combobox does not provide a method to allow you to move items around, the list is either sorted if .sorted=true or the items appear in the order yo load them. So you have to copy the list elsewhere, clear the combobox, sort the list as you wish then put them back into the combobox. vasanthkumarmk 8-Jul-17 10:24am WebSep 12, 2014 · I found two solution at CodeProject: http://www.codeproject.com/Articles/14487/Manual-reordering-of-items-inside-a-ListView http://www.codeproject.com/Articles/4576/Drag-and-Drop-ListView-row-reordering Best Regards Bog Developers Field Notes www.bog1.de Marked as answer by [Bog] …
